The Foreign Asset Declaration and Repatriation Ordinance will not be available to Politically Exposed Persons (PEPs), including politicians
and their spouses and dependents, public office holders/people in services of Pakistan.Individual tax rates were reduced massively as there
would be zero tax on annual income up to Rs1.2 million
Any individuals having monthly income of Rs100,000 will pay no tax
Tax rate will be 5 percent for annual income bracket from Rs1.2 million to Rs2.4 million, 10 percent for annual income bracket from Rs2.4
million to Rs4.8 million, 15 percent for annual income bracket from Rs4.8 million and above.The government move is modeled after India

Regarding Foreign Assets Declaration and Repatriation Ordinance, the PM said that the scope of the ordinance extends to every resident
company, resident association of persons and all citizens of Pakistan wherever they may be except holders of public office

salient features of the ordinance include that new accounts of forex from local markets can be opened by tax filers only and all dollar
remittances less than 100,000/year/person will continue without any questions about the source and enjoy tax exemptions.According to the
ordinance, all dollar remittances greater than 100,000/year/person will enjoy tax exemptions but only the FBR will question the source
This information will not be shared with any other agency
Moreover, the scope of Voluntary declaration of Domestic Assets Ordinance extends to every resident company, resident association of persons
and all citizens of Pakistan wherever they may be except holders of public office
The ordinance provides for regularisation of all undeclared incomes earned before June 30, 2017 on all local assets (gold, bonds, property)
on a payment of five percent.The FBR rate on property would be abolished and provinces will be requested to abolish DC rate
Other salient features include that no purchase is possible for non-filers of tax returns of property over Rs4 million and CNIC will be
merged as National Tax Number (NTN).There will be reduced tax incidence as maximum one percent tax (local provincial) for registration of
property is recommended
At federal level, Advance Income Tax is being reduced to one percent, which is adjustable and federal government will have the power to buy
individual properties anywhere in Pakistan within six months of registration for 100 percent more for properties registered in FY2018-19, 75

Under this Convention, an exchange of information mechanism is being established for tax purposes with more than 100 countries, including
most of the tax havens.It will enable Pakistan to seek information on banking and other details of Pakistani residents from these countries
for taxable periods from 2018 onwards and for tax matters involving intentional conduct which is liable to prosecution, for earlier taxable

The Foreign Assets Declaration and Repatriation Ordinance is not valid for categories such as money laundering, drug smuggling and terror
financing
It is not applicable to current public office holders/people in service of Pakistan including their spouses and dependent children.
